基于区块链技术的智能选课平台设计与实现
近年来,随着智能化与信息化的快速发展,各行各业也在积极探索创新方式,以适应时代的变革。在教育领域,随着人工智能、大数据和区块链技术的集成,我们有理由相信,未来的教育模式将会更加便捷高效、更具智能化与个性化的特点。基于这样的前提和背景,我们设计并实现了一款智能选课平台,旨在通过区块链技术的应用,给学生提供更简单化、更智能化的选课体验。
首先,我们要阐述一下智能选课平台的设计理念。我们基于区块链技术,使得平台上的数据实现了分布式保存、加密保护以及节点验证等多个安全机制,从而能够保障选课数据的可信度。同时,我们还利用人工智能技术,实现自适应推荐算法,根据学生的学习习惯、兴趣爱好等特征,为其量身定制课程推荐方案,提高选课的精确性和智能化。
其次,我们需要了解智能选课平台的技术结构。该平台的技术架构主要包括区块链底层支持、服务器端和客户端应用、数据库等几个部分。在区块链底层支持方面,我们借鉴了以太坊的智能合约技术,用 Solidity 语言编写了课程智能合约和学生智能合约,通过在以太坊链上实现分布式保存,确保了选课数据不被篡改、删除或丢失。服务器端和客户端则是平台的主要用户交solidity
互过程,通过采用 Java、SpringBoot 和 Node.js与视图层交互,实现了用户模块、课程模块、选课模块等基本功能。数据库方面则采用 MySQL 进行存储和管理,避免了多重复杂的数据管理问题。
最后,我们可以进一步探讨智能选课平台的优势。鉴于区块链技术的高度安全性和去中心化特点,我们构建的智能选课平台具有较高的安全性和可信度。再结合平台的自适应推荐功能,学生将能够更加轻松、高效地选到自己心仪的课程,为其个性化发展和未来职业发展打下坚实的基础。此外,我们还在平台上设置多种方式的在线学习支持,为学生提供更加优质的学习体验。平台基于人工智能技术的推荐、智能评价、在线课程学习等功能,将会在教育行业中开辟新天地,提高教育信息化的水平。
综上所述,基于区块链技术的智能选课平台将是未来的教育发展方向。随着智能化与信息化的快速发展,未来人们将会更加注重学习体验,更加重视每个人的个性化需求与未来发展目标。当我们融合区块链技术和人工智能技术,弥补自身缺陷,学习领域的未来将会更加迷人。我们对于智能选课平台的实现与优化,也是对未来教育领域创新的一种探索和挑战。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论